It's possible to remap keys into other keys or sequence of keys via
key-translation-map
(https://www.gnu.org/software/emacs/manual/html_node/elisp/Translation-Keymaps.html).
For example,
setting
(define-key key-translation-map (kbd "<apps>") (kbd "C-x C-f"))
and pressing <apps> will execute command find-file,
setting
(define-key key-translation-map (kbd "<apps>") (kbd "C-x"))
and pressing <apps> C-f will execute command find-file.
However, setting
(define-key key-translation-map (kbd "<apps>") (kbd "C-x @ h"))
and pressing <apps> p will not execute H-p.
(C-x @ h adds prefix hyper
https://www.gnu.org/software/emacs/manual/html_node/emacs/Modifier-Keys.html)
Is this an issue or as expected?
